Rosberg eager to see Red Bull pace in Montreal

 XPB Images Nico Rosberg is keen to see how quick Red Bull is compared to Mercedes at the Canadian Grand Prix this weekend. Red Bull won the Spanish Grand Prix after both Mercedes drivers retired on the opening lap, and Daniel Ricciardo should have made it two wins in a row for the team in Monaco but was denied by a pit stop error. Rosberg struggled to seventh in Monte Carlo but says he was prepared for challenging weekends and is interested to learn if Red Bull will provide another test in Canada.
